Phase evolution of strong-field ionization
Abstract: We investigate the time-dependent evolution of the dipole phase shift induced by strong-field ionization (SFI) using attosecond transient absorption spectroscopy (ATAS) for time-delays where the pump-probe pulses overlap. We study measured and calculated time-dependent ATA spectra of the ionic 4d-5p transition in xenon, and present the time-dependent line shape parameters in the complex plane. We attribute the complex, attosecond-scale dynamics to the contribution of three distinct processes: accumulation of ionization, transient population, and reversible population of excited states arising from polarization of the ground state.
